NEET PG to be Replaced with NExT (National Exit Test) for PG Admission

The examination schedule of NEET PG 2023 for April-May 2023 might be the last examination for Postgraduate Medical Examinations. According to the reports by the Media National Exit Test NExT will replace NEET PG, So 2023 might be the last year for NEET PG.

According to the reports by the Media National Medical Commission has recently conducted a meeting and conveyed to the Union Health Ministry that it plans to conduct the National Exit Test NExT in December 2023 for the Admissions of PG. If exams are conducted in December 2023, the MBBS students from the batch of 2019-2020 batch will be appearing for the exams. The results of these exams will be used for admissions to the PG programmes offered for the 2023-25 academic session.

NExT Test will be Qualifying Exams for PG Admissions



As per the reports by the media, The NExT exam will replace the NEET PG and will be considered the Qualifying Exam for the PG and as a Screening Exam for Foreign Medical Graduates who wish to continue practicing in India.

The Government in September has asked for relevant provisions of the NMC Acts to extend the time limit for conducting the NExT exams until September 2023, According to the Law, the commission was supposed to conduct a Common Final-Year undergraduate Medical Examination as specified by the regulations within the three years of it coming into the force. The act came into effect in September 2020 and according to the sources all India Institute of Medical Sciences New Delhi is likely to conduct the test instead of the National Board of Examination in Medical Sciences. A decision is yet to be taken on this matter.
